js各種節(jié)點(diǎn)操作實(shí)例演示代碼(js各種節(jié)點(diǎn)操作實(shí)例演示代碼大全)
要實(shí)現(xiàn)節(jié)點(diǎn)的拖動(dòng),你需要在代碼中加入相應(yīng)的事件處理這包括為節(jié)點(diǎn)添加拖拽事件,使其響應(yīng)用戶的鼠標(biāo)操作,使其可以在畫布上自由移動(dòng)一旦節(jié)點(diǎn)可以被拖動(dòng),用戶就能更直觀地操控畫布上的節(jié)點(diǎn)布局同樣重要的是,本文還將涉及如何刪除連線刪除連線的功能可以讓用戶更靈活地管理節(jié)點(diǎn)之間的關(guān)系,通過簡(jiǎn)單的。
32 追加節(jié)點(diǎn)321 插入到父元素的最后一個(gè)子元素確保節(jié)點(diǎn)在元素序列中的正確位置322 插入到父元素中某個(gè)子元素的前面精準(zhǔn)定位新節(jié)點(diǎn)的插入位置33 克隆節(jié)點(diǎn)使用cloneNode方法復(fù)制節(jié)點(diǎn),保持元素的屬性及狀態(tài)四刪除節(jié)點(diǎn) 了解如何通過JS刪除DOM節(jié)點(diǎn),以優(yōu)化頁面結(jié)構(gòu)或?qū)崿F(xiàn)特定功能。
quot 設(shè)置節(jié)點(diǎn)顯示的文本,也可以是超鏈接,html代碼 等,要是不設(shè)置這個(gè)屬性,樹就顯示它的Id 16 roothasCheckBox=true 設(shè)置了這個(gè)屬性以后,節(jié)點(diǎn)就還有一個(gè)CheckBox 17 treesetRootroot。
1把button定義成絕對(duì)定位,positionabsoulte的方式,然后設(shè)置left,top的方式進(jìn)行位置控制 2如果是節(jié)點(diǎn)移動(dòng),則可以通過dom刪除和增加的方式來調(diào)整位置 問題解決這里針對(duì)的是第二種情況,可以把對(duì)應(yīng)的節(jié)點(diǎn)獲取后,刪除再插入到對(duì)應(yīng)的節(jié)點(diǎn)后代碼示例function moveself var p =。
掃描二維碼推送至手機(jī)訪問。
版權(quán)聲明:本文由飛速云SEO網(wǎng)絡(luò)優(yōu)化推廣發(fā)布,如需轉(zhuǎn)載請(qǐng)注明出處。